I took a number of photos like the one here. Each was at the same settings but each time I asked the camera to focus (with a single focus point) and the focus point right on the girls face. The display on the camera shows the focus point right on her face and each time the camera confirmed focus before taking the shot.

Yet looking at the photo, it seems as though the focus has locked on the branches of the trees above and not actually on the girls face.

settings and detail views at 100%

Edit: Focus mode was AF-S and I was mostly using viewfinder.

Other photos taken closer up are tack sharp but ones at a bit more of a distance seem all to have missed focus entirely. What if anything could I have done to help make sure the camera is locking focus at the correct place?

Obviously, such things as "get closer" or "manual focus" but assuming this is the composition I want what is the best way to have the autofocus actually focus on the correct focus point? What am I doing wrong?
